End Taxpayer Funding of Gender Experimentation Act of 2025
Taxation119-hr2202 — End Taxpayer Funding of Gender Experimentation Act of 2025. Sponsored by Rep. LaMalfa, Doug [R-CA-1]. Introduced 2025-03-18. House bill. 119th Congress. Latest action: Referred to the Committee on Energy and Commerce, and in addition to the Committees on the Judiciary, and Ways and Means, for a period to be subsequently determined by the Speaker, in each case for consideration of such provisions as fall within the jurisdiction of the committee concerned.
